Balsamiq
paidBalsamiq is a rapid wireframing tool that deliberately uses a rough, sketchy visual style to keep early-stage design discussions focused on layout and functionality rather than colours and polish. Its simplicity makes it fast to use in meetings and its lo-fi aesthetic signals that the design is still open to change.
Squarespace
paidSquarespace offers beautifully designed templates and an AI-powered blueprint tool that generates a starting website layout from your business description. Its all-in-one platform covers hosting, e-commerce, scheduling and marketing, making it a popular choice for creative professionals and small business owners.
